1. Welcome to Burgan

Nestled in the southeastern corner of North Carolina, Burgan is a serene, unincorporated community within the welcoming town of Tabor City in Columbus County. This area is characterized by its quiet, rural charm and strong sense of community, where neighbors know each other by name. The landscape is a picturesque blend of expansive farmlands, dense pine forests, and the subtle, beautiful wetlands that define this part of the state.

Life in Burgan moves at a gentle pace, deeply connected to the rhythms of nature and the rich agricultural heritage of the region. Residents enjoy a peaceful atmosphere, far from the hustle of major cities, yet with the essential conveniences of Tabor City just a short drive away. The community takes pride in its history and its identity as part of the "Yam Capital of the World," a title Tabor City proudly holds for its sweet potato production.

2. Lifestyle & Amenities

The lifestyle in Burgan is ideal for those seeking tranquility and a connection to the outdoors. Residents often enjoy gardening, hunting, fishing in local ponds and creeks, and exploring the natural beauty of the surrounding area. Community life is central, with local churches serving as important social hubs. For daily amenities and services, residents typically head into Tabor City proper.

Tabor City offers a full-service downtown with grocery stores, local shops, family-owned restaurants serving classic Southern cuisine, and essential healthcare services. The town hosts annual events that draw the entire community together, most notably the North Carolina Yam Festival, a beloved celebration featuring parades, music, crafts, and, of course, every imaginable dish made from sweet potatoes. For more extensive shopping or entertainment, the coastal city of Myrtle Beach, South Carolina, is within an hour's drive.

4. Schools & Education

Families in Burgan are served by the Columbus County School District. Students typically attend Tabor City Elementary School, which feeds into Tabor City Middle School and finally Tabor City High School. These schools are known for their close-knit environments, dedicated teachers, and a focus on serving the local community.

Beyond standard academics, the schools offer programs that reflect the area's character, including strong agricultural education (FFA) and vocational training. For higher education, Southeastern Community College in Whiteville provides accessible two-year degrees and workforce training. Several four-year universities, including the University of North Carolina at Wilmington and Coastal Carolina University in South Carolina, are within a commutable distance for ambitious residents.

5. Transportation & Connectivity

Burgan is accessible via major local roads like US 701, which runs through Tabor City, connecting the area to points north like Whiteville and south into South Carolina. The community is car-dependent, as is typical for rural areas, with most residents relying on personal vehicles for daily transportation. The road network consists largely of well-maintained state highways and peaceful county roads.

While public transportation is limited, the region is well-connected for travel. The major I-95 corridor is about an hour's drive west, providing a direct route to major cities along the East Coast. The Grand Strand International Airport in Myrtle Beach, SC, is the closest commercial airport, offering flights to numerous destinations.
